When working with laser cutters at dwelling they primarily fall into two classes: Diode lasers and CO2 lasers. CO2 lasers just like the xTool P2 are sometimes extra highly effective and minimize and etch extra supplies whereas diode lasers are typically unenclosed and have much less chopping energy.

The S1 from xTool is one thing a little bit totally different. It is a diode laser with a big enclosure and a strong 40-watt laser that may minimize and etch absolutely anything you want, with a number of caveats.

Diode lasers have come a good distance for the reason that early days of 4-watt lasers that would barely scorch wooden. The 40-watt  behemoth on the S1 can minimize as much as 18mm wooden in a single go and can etch nearly all the pieces you need, together with slate, anodized aluminum and coloured acrylic. 

The one factor it struggles with is transparency. Clear acrylic sheets and glass are all however inconceivable to work with; if you wish to use them, a CO2 laser is probably going your greatest wager. It even works on xTool’s enjoyable silicone Apple Watch straps. These may be lasered to take away the highest layer of silicone and present the rainbow shade beneath. It may be difficult to get proper, however the impact is superb when you do. I additionally managed to etch a mirror end canine tag, which I believed the diode laser would wrestle with, and it got here out excellent, method higher than I believed it might.

Whereas the chopping space might be thought-about small, the S1 does have a passthrough characteristic that — with the extra riser accent — permits you to broaden the 498 x 319mm chopping space to a powerful 498 x 3000mm space. That is sufficiently big to etch one big piece or use it to make a number of items in a conveyor belt fashion. All of the equipment, just like the rotary device for tumblers and the conveyor rollers, add worth, particularly in case you make multiples of the identical product. 

The S1 is each very superior and fundamental on the similar time. It makes use of a really guide plotting system to determine the place your materials is — you need to bodily drag the device head round and press the button to mark the boundary of the fabric — and it does not have a digicam. That is fairly typical of diode lasers and there are after-market cameras that work with third-party software program like Lightburn, however the S1 is considerably costlier than most diode lasers. I have a look at laser at this value level for people who find themselves greater than hobbyists, it is for individuals who need to earn a living on a facet hustle or as their job. Time is cash; with out the digicam, doing something takes far more time.

Fortunately, the software program that the S1 makes use of is excellent so it may possibly mark the realm very precisely however with out the digicam, you need to bodily be along with your pc and the laser in the identical room. My PC is in my workplace so there’s a whole lot of strolling backwards and forwards, however that should not be a difficulty if in case you have a laptop computer in your workshop. The S1 software program has a really intelligent beta referred to as “Curve Course of.” It makes use of a mechanical probe to the touch a curved floor, like a plate or bowl and measure the variance on the curve. It then outputs a
3D
mannequin of the curves to put your design on. Then, when chopping, the top strikes up and all the way down to maintain the main focus actual so the etching is even throughout each a part of the fabric. It’s extremely cool to observe and is a characteristic that may solely get higher over time.

I am nonetheless on the fence about high-priced, high-powered diode lasers. The S1 might be the most effective diode laser I’ve used, nevertheless it nonetheless struggles to chop clear acrylic or work with any clear supplies. That is an inherent difficulty with diodes so I should not fault it, however the $2,400 price ticket means I anticipate a little bit greater than the $800 – $1,000 ones you usually see. The Flux Beamo is a 30W CO2 laser with a comparable chopping space that may minimize clear supplies and is priced equally to the S1, so it is a powerful choice. 

That being stated, the software program on the S1 is improbable, and with the supplies that Xtool has calibrated it with it really works very nicely. In the event you make issues in leather-based, slate, or wooden then the S1 will match all of your wants and the dearth of clear chopping will not matter anyway. The largest promoting level of the S1 is the casing. Sure, it’s costlier than the standard machines prefer it, however the enclosure has an environment friendly air flow system, and, with the honeycomb strive beneath, is far safer to make use of than an open-air laser. It even has an emergency shut-off button in case one thing goes flawed. The additional options are price the additional cash in my eyes.

The xTool S1 may not be proper on your first laser, nevertheless it’s an amazing machine to purchase in case you already perceive the method and are able to improve, particularly in case you earn a living utilizing your laser gadgets.
